**What you'll be doing**:
This is not a project specific role, and you’ll be working with the Planning Manager to assist in the development and continuous improvement of robust Project Controls Functions.

You’ll ensure junior team members comply with contractual obligations to support the Project Manager in the acceptance or rejection of revised programme submissions, and to assist in procurement events and the programme assessment of tenders.

You’ll coordinate with the team to develop and manage project plans / programmes with key deliverables through all phases of the project (end to end), including, for example, the integrated programme(s), the critical paths, the National Grid programmes and the analysis and acceptance of the Contractor programmes to ensure all are accurate, realistic and practicable.

You’ll provide monthly contractor programme analysis and feedback to Project Managers and have the ability to lead all aspects of contractual management for programme related events. You’ll play a key role in ensuring project teams are compliant with National Grid governance processes, and ensure compliance with cost loading of programmes in line with the latest National Grid procedure and WBS structure, and to the appropriate level of cost and progress (for example, earned value) capture to enable unit cost reporting.

**What you'll need**:
Methodical and process driven, you are good at gathering data and information to accurately assess an issue or event. You have an advanced knowledge of NEC contracts, project and programme management, project controls and how these are applied, with demonstrable planning experience in construction or an engineering-based project environment through the tender, design and implementation phases.

You can deal positively with people at all levels of business, including management, succinctly presenting facts and providing advice. You can mentor others and develop their skills to build the overall capability of a team and are confident in making independent decisions using your own skill and judgement, and willing to challenge the decisions made by others.

We’d like you to already hold or be working towards attaining qualifications or membership of a professional organisation or institution such as APM or IET etc and be proficient in the use of National Grids chosen planning tool Primavera P6. Ideally you have experience on infrastructure projects, but this isn’t essential. You might have a contractor or consultant background, for example.

You also have a driving licence that permits you to drive in the UK. There is an expectation that you’ll be able to travel to site as and when required, but as part of our hybrid working model you’ll also have the flexibility to work from home, a National Grid office, or site.
